The Visible Cost: Salaries
Let’s start with what most businesses calculate first.
Typical monthly salary ranges (2026 estimates):
- Admin / Support Staff: $400 – $800
- Customer Support: $500 – $1,000
- Operations / Coordinator: $700 – $1,200
At first glance:
Hiring staff in Vietnam looks very cost-efficient.
And it is - at the surface level.
The Hidden Costs Most Businesses Miss
What many companies underestimate is everything beyond salary.

1. Management Time
Hiring staff means:
- Assigning tasks
- Monitoring performance
- Providing feedback
- Fixing mistakes
👉 This takes time from your core team.
2. Training & Ramp-Up
New staff don’t deliver immediately.
You need to:
- Train processes
- Explain systems
- Align expectations
👉 Productivity is delayed.
3. Process Building
If your operations are not already structured:
👉 your team becomes responsible for building:
- SOPs
- Workflows
- Documentation
4. Inconsistency Risk
Individual staff performance can vary.
You may experience:
- Output inconsistency
- Communication gaps
- Dependency on specific individuals
5. Replacement Cost
If someone leaves:
👉 you restart:
- Hiring
- Training
- Onboarding
